So now you can get them in clip-ons. You can get them custom made from Jungle Dreads. They’re handmade with Australian Merino wool. Here’s a quote from their website:
Felt dread locks are a great way to have fun with your hair without the permanence or destruction of getting real dreads. They are created from wool so they are soft and natural. The dreads are all made by hand so you can choose any color, length, thickness or style you want. Below are some ideas and examples to get you started. If you have any questions please contact us.
They come in 62 different colors. They have three unique styles: Transitions, Twists, Leaves & Flowers. (Yes, leaves and flowers.)
The statement that locs are permanent is a myth, although taking out locs can be very time-consuming and difficult for some.
